编程中的算术运算符用于执行各种数学操作,它们的基本符号和用法如下:
加法:
`+`
用法:计算两个数的和。
示例:`print(5 + 3)` 输出 `8`。
减法:
`-`
用法:计算两个数的差。
示例:`print(10 - 4)` 输出 `6`。
乘法:
`*`
用法:计算两个数的乘积。
示例:`print(2 * 3)` 输出 `6`。
除法:
`/`
用法:计算两个数的商,结果一定是浮点数,除非两个操作数都是整数。
示例:`print(10 / 2)` 输出 `5.0`。
取余(模运算):
`%`
用法:计算两个数相除的余数。
示例:`print(7 % 3)` 输出 `1`。
整除:
`//`
用法:计算两个数相除的整数商,结果舍去小数部分。
示例:`print(10 // 2)` 输出 `5`。
幂运算:
` `
用法:计算一个数的幂。
示例:`print(2 3)` 输出 `8`。
注意事项
在不同编程语言中,算术运算符的用法和优先级可能略有不同,但基本概念是通用的。
使用括号可以改变运算的优先级,例如:`(a + b) * c` 会先计算 `a + b`,再乘以 `c`。
在某些语言中,如C语言,除法运算的结果在两个操作数都是整数时会自动舍去小数部分。